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Nottingham to Deptford start from as little as £17.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Nottingham to Deptford start from £86.20 one way, or £90.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Nottingham to Deptford are available for £117.50 one way, or £230.40 return

Facilities and Amenities

This buzzing station is more than just a gateway to your next destination. It's equipped with all the facilities you need for a comfortable and convenient journey. Nottingham Station hosts a well-staffed ticket office open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 7:15 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ays. Travelers can also utilize ticket machines for a quicker, self-service option, including accessible machines for those who need them. The station supports smartcards and offers easy ticket collection services for online purchases.

For those who require assistance, Nottingham Station ensures easy and inclusive access with features like step-free access throughout, available lifts to all platforms, and numerous ramps. Help points and an information desk are ready to assist, making it easier for everyone to travel with confidence. The presence of CCTVs adds an extra layer of security to your trip.

When it comes to creature comforts, you'll find heated waiting rooms, accessible restrooms, including a baby changing facility, and a variety of cafes and vending machines for a quick snack or refreshment. There’s also a chance to indulge in a bit of retail therapy at the on-site shops. Unfortunately, Wi-Fi is not yet available, so be sure to download all your important details before you arrive.

Transport Connections for Seamless Travel

Getting to and from Nottingham Station is made simple with a range of transport options. Rail replacement buses conveniently operate from Carrington Street directly in front of the station, ensuring you're never stranded if regular services are suspended. For those looking to explore the city, local bus services connect the station to various parts of Nottingham, managed by a comprehensive network.

Nottingham is also part of the vibrant tram network known as the Nottingham Express Transit. Not to mention, there's through-ticketing available for seamless travel to East Midlands Airport, courtesy of the regular Skylink service operated by Nottingham City Transport. This makes your journey from the train station to the skies as smooth as possible.

Everything you need to know about Deptford Station

Discovering Deptford Train Station: A Traveller's Guide

Located in the thriving area of south-east London, Deptford Train Station offers much more than just a gateway to the capital city. With its rich history dating back to 1836, it stands as one of the oldest suburban stations, brimming with character and convenience. For commuters, tourists, or those just passing through, it's a central hub that connects you to the local community and beyond. Let’s delve into what makes Deptford a noteworthy stop, from its facilities to popular travel routes.

Station Facilities and Services

Deptford Train Station is designed with accessibility in mind, catering comprehensively to the needs of travelers. Step-free access is available throughout the station, making it easy for everyone to move from the ticket hall to the platforms through lifts and stairs. The ticket office opens from 06:40 to 17:25 on weekdays, ensuring that assistance is at hand during peak hours. There's a handy ticket machine for pur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ets, which is located in the booking hall and equipped with an induction loop for the hearing impaired.

While there are no accessible toilets or waiting rooms on site, passengers can make use of comfortable seating areas available on the platform. If you're arriving by bike, there are 10 cycle stands available, with sheltered spaces to provide reassurance when leaving behind your beloved two-wheeler.

Food, Drink, and Other Amenities

Though the station doesn’t boast shops or dining facilities, Deptford's bustling center is just a stone's throw away, with plenty of cafés and shops to quench your thirst and satisfy your hunger. For the digital savvy, keep in mind that while public Wi-Fi is not available, payphones are accessible for those who need them.
